Connection to remote Artemis broker must not require the presence of
a local Artemis broker

Connections to remote Artemis-based broker (including A-MQ 7) are handled in WildFly by
the pooled-connection-factory resource that is in the messaging-activemq subsystem:
https://wildscribe.github.io/WildFly/13.0/subsystem/messaging-activemq/se...
This pooled-connection-factory resource can be used to connect to the local Artemis
server that "owns" it or to a remote Artemis broker.
However, this pooled-connection-factory always require the presence of a local Artemis
server even when it connects only to a remote Artemis broker.
This use case will become more prevalent as EAP CD is used to connect to A-MQ 7 and will
not embed a local Artemis server.
The presence of a local Artemis server has impact on the memory and CPU footprint of EAP
on OpenShift.
This RFE will improve WildFly and EAP so that a connection with remote Artemis-based
broker will no longer require the presence of a local instance of Artemis.
